The average swarm speed is calculated by measuring the interval between have-messages and the amount of data they represent you get from your peers (the estimated download speed column in the peers view is based on that information, too). Then the calculated peer speed (including your own) is divided by the number of peers you're connected to.
Please note that this is just a rough estimate and not very precise for torrents with large piece sizes or when you're only connected to few peers.
